MySQL Lists are EOL. Please join:

List:Commits« Previous MessageNext Message »
From:Alexander Nozdrin Date:October 20 2009 9:37am
Subject:bzr commit into mysql-5.5.0-next-mr branch (alik:2898) Bug#47233
View as plain text  
#At file:///mnt/raid/alik/MySQL/bzr/00.merges/mysql-next-mr-merge/ based on revid:alik@stripped

 2898 Alexander Nozdrin	2009-10-20
      A fix for innodb_bug44369.test due to Bug#47233 (Innodb calls
      push_warning(MYSQL_ERROR::WARN_LEVEL_ERROR)).
      
      The Signal/Resignal patch changes the push_warning() API: now
      it silently downgrades WARN_LEVEL_ERROR to WARN_LEVEL_WARN.
      
      This patch should be rolled back when Bug#47233 is fixed.

    modified:
      mysql-test/r/innodb_bug44369.result
      mysql-test/t/innodb_bug44369.test
=== modified file 'mysql-test/r/innodb_bug44369.result'
--- a/mysql-test/r/innodb_bug44369.result	2009-10-16 11:58:02 +0000
+++ b/mysql-test/r/innodb_bug44369.result	2009-10-20 09:37:07 +0000
@@ -2,13 +2,13 @@ create table bug44369 (DB_ROW_ID int) en
 ERROR HY000: Can't create table 'test.bug44369' (errno: -1)
 create table bug44369 (db_row_id int) engine=innodb;
 ERROR HY000: Can't create table 'test.bug44369' (errno: -1)
-show errors;
+show warnings;
 Level	Code	Message
-Error	1005	Error creating table 'test/bug44369' with column name 'db_row_id'. 'db_row_id' is a reserved name. Please try to re-create the table with a different column name.
+Warning	1005	Error creating table 'test/bug44369' with column name 'db_row_id'. 'db_row_id' is a reserved name. Please try to re-create the table with a different column name.
 Error	1005	Can't create table 'test.bug44369' (errno: -1)
 create table bug44369 (db_TRX_Id int) engine=innodb;
 ERROR HY000: Can't create table 'test.bug44369' (errno: -1)
-show errors;
+show warnings;
 Level	Code	Message
-Error	1005	Error creating table 'test/bug44369' with column name 'db_TRX_Id'. 'db_TRX_Id' is a reserved name. Please try to re-create the table with a different column name.
+Warning	1005	Error creating table 'test/bug44369' with column name 'db_TRX_Id'. 'db_TRX_Id' is a reserved name. Please try to re-create the table with a different column name.
 Error	1005	Can't create table 'test.bug44369' (errno: -1)

=== modified file 'mysql-test/t/innodb_bug44369.test'
--- a/mysql-test/t/innodb_bug44369.test	2009-10-16 11:58:02 +0000
+++ b/mysql-test/t/innodb_bug44369.test	2009-10-20 09:37:07 +0000
@@ -13,9 +13,15 @@ create table bug44369 (DB_ROW_ID int) en
 --error ER_CANT_CREATE_TABLE
 create table bug44369 (db_row_id int) engine=innodb;
 
-show errors;
+# TODO: after Bug#47233 is fixed, 'show warning' should be replaced by 'show
+# errors' again.
+# show errors;
+show warnings;
 
 --error ER_CANT_CREATE_TABLE
 create table bug44369 (db_TRX_Id int) engine=innodb;
 
-show errors;
+# TODO: after Bug#47233 is fixed, 'show warning' should be replaced by 'show
+# errors' again.
+# show errors;
+show warnings;


Attachment: [text/bzr-bundle] bzr/alik@sun.com-20091020093707-vcog2cxh5wlp3ty8.bundle
Thread
bzr commit into mysql-5.5.0-next-mr branch (alik:2898) Bug#47233Alexander Nozdrin20 Oct